    Jeff Romley was Stephen Sondheim's husband during the last four years of the storied Broadway composer's life. They were together since the late 2000s.

    Jeff Romley has had a delightfully diverse career since he made his life on the island of Manhattan. He has worked in sales, events, and media. The Emmys have recognized his skills as a producer with multiple nominations.

    He is a licensed ski instructor, a passionate triathlete, and loves taking his dogs, Willie and Addie, for country walks.

    Romley was reportedly born in either 1978 or the following year and raised in a town an hour's drive north of New York City. In 2000 he received his bachelor's degree in business administration from James Madison University in Virginia, where he also took classes in theatre "for his sanity."

    At college, he was in the theatre society and volunteered with March of Dimes. After graduation, the young performer embarked on his eclectic career in theatre and media from his Manhattan home base.

    The New Yorker has been an avid photographer for the past 30 years. His latest work is a black-and-white study of people in classic Americana settings, like the carnival. At some point, the producer also trained in massage therapy.

    Stephen Joshua Sondheim (; March 22, 1930 – November 26, 2021) was an American composer and lyricist. Regarded as one of the most important figures in 20th-century musical theater, he is credited with reinventing the American musical.[1] With his frequent collaborators Harold Prince and James Lapine, Sondheim's Broadway musicals tackled unexpected themes that ranged beyond the genre's traditional subjects, while addressing darker elements of the human experience.[2][3] His music and lyrics are tinged with complexity, sophistication, and ambivalence about various aspects of life.[4][5]
